How VARs Can Educate Restauranteurs On Business Intelligence

By John Workman, Product Management Director, NCR Hospitality

Not long ago, restaurants were run mostly by intuition and personal experience. Restaurant operators would put a menu together, serve their customers and hope the customers liked it — using anecdotes as the metric of choice. They would estimate how much staff was needed based on their recollection of history, and hope the managers scheduled enough — but not too many.

Today, all that has changed with the arrival of real-time analytics tools that empower restaurant owners and managers with facts to solve their problems. Restaurant operators have significantly changed their approach to processing data with the primary goal of incorporating actionable data into day-to-day operations.

Previously, data’s primary purpose was loss prevention and improving operational efficiency.

However, the lens has widened to enable restaurant operators to use data in ways that drive real-time marketing efforts and improve the overall customer experience.  In fact, the proliferation of mobile consumer devices now creates opportunities to use data even before the customer enters a restaurant.

With real time analytics, key operational metrics, such as voids and comps, net sales by hour, time of day and category are available to restaurant managers and owners at any time, from almost any device. They, in turn, can use this information to make immediate decisions that directly impact the bottom line, regardless of where they are.
